Free trial FAQs.

Who can get a free trial?

The free trial is available to anyone who has not held an AusCycling membership before. One per person, per lifetime. 

What am I covered for during the trial?

Your trial includes personal accident and public liability insurance cover for club rides and club level activities. This is not the same as a full paid membership. Free trial cover is limited to club-level activities and does not include 24/7 coverage for solo training, commuting or state and national events.

Can I race during my trial?

You can participate in club-level and intraclub level races. The free trial does not cover state or national-level events, which require a Race membership. 

What happens after 30 days?

Nothing automatically – you won’t be charged. If you’d like to continue, you can join with any of the following memberships through your AusCycling account: 

  • Ride – for social and group riding ($149/year*),  
  • Club – for local racing ($249/year*), or  
  • Race – for all levels of racing ($319/year*). 
What does it cost to join a club?

Your AusCycling membership is separate from club fees, which are set by each individual club. Some clubs or riding groups are free to join, others will add a fee to support the club and local activities. Any club fee is itemised clearly at checkout before you pay. 

I’ve been a member before – can I still get a trial?

The free trial is for first-time AusCycling members only. If you’ve held a membership previously, you can select a membership or event licence through an account in AusCycling’s membership platform, JustGo.
